Details:

The Exchange Online Moderation feature gives message moderators the ability to Approve or Reject sending a moderated message to its intended recipients via a special email message form that includes Approve and Reject buttons in the Outlook Desktop or Outlook on the web toolbar. However, the ability to approve or reject a moderated message currently isn't supported on Outlook for iOS, Outlook for Android, or Outlook for Mac. With this update to use Actionable Messages for moderation approval messages, moderators with mailboxes hosted in Exchange Online will now be able to approve or reject moderated messages via all the Microsoft email clients: from Outlook for Windows, Outlook for Mac, Outlook for iOS and Outlook for Android.
